Activated PARP1 suppresses SIRT1 activity in … WebPARP1 is a constitutive mammalian enzyme that is primarily expressed in the nucleus, where it is closely associated with the DNA ( 1 – 4 ). The biochemical reaction, catalyzed by PARP1, involves the transfer of ADP-ribose residues from nicotinamide adenine dinucleotide (NAD +) onto various target substrates. institute of animal science caas

Recent evidence suggests that poly … WebNov 4, 2013 · PAR, generated by PARP1 in the nucleus, translocates to the cytoplasm and binds to AIF on mitochondrial membranes, triggering its cleavage and release from mitochondria. In the cytoplasm, the process of AIF movement to the nucleus depends on its nuclear localization signal where it induces large-scale DNA fragmentation (10, 13).
